The global demand for modular floating infrastructure has experienced an unprecedented surge over the past decade. Driven by rising water levels, dynamic waterfront urbanization, expanding commercial aquaculture, and the rapidly growing floating photovoltaic (FPV) market, modern infrastructure planners are moving away from traditional wood and concrete marine structures. High-Density Polyethylene (HDPE) modular pontoon platforms have emerged as the gold standard of modern aquatic civil engineering.
These engineered platforms provide high load-bearing efficiency, chemical inertness, and structural flexibility. Unlike stationary wooden docks, which rot and leach toxic preservatives, or concrete structures that break down under severe tidal action, modular HDPE pontoon systems rely on their dynamic buoyancy. They distribute mechanical loads evenly across localized cell structures, reducing hydro-mechanical stress in severe conditions like tropical typhoons and coastal storm surges.

The global demand for modular floating structures continues to grow, driven by several key developments:
1. Material Advancements and UV Resilience: Modern buyers require floating structures that can withstand long-term exposure to intense sunlight. Manufacturers must integrate advanced Hindered Amine Light Stabilizers (HALS) and UV-resistant compounds directly into the virgin HDPE formulation. This ensures the polymer chains do not break down over decades of intense sun exposure.
2. Structural Modularity for Quick Setup: Modern infrastructure requires fast installation with minimal heavy machinery. Lightweight, modular floating cubes can be assembled quickly by hand, reducing labor costs and simplifying logistics in remote areas.
3. Heavy-Duty Buoyancy Solutions: Industrial applications, such as floating solar systems and dredging, require higher load capacities. Modern platforms must support 300kg/㎡ to 350kg/㎡, ensuring safety and stability when carrying heavy equipment and personnel.

Floating Dock's modular design and superior quality hold up quite well in a typhoon depending on the installation. The flexible connection system allows the platform to flex with wave movements rather than resisting them, which distributes impact forces. Our customers report excellent results even after docks were directly hit by major typhoons.

Absolutely. The dock can be left in the water year-round, even in saltwater environments. The Floating Dock system is designed to handle ice; the tapered shape of the cubes allows the platform to rise up on top of the ice when water freezes.
The key issue is moving ice and water flow. If there is moving ice or a heavy current, the dynamic forces can damage any static or floating structure. If the ice thaws and melts in place, the dock can remain in the water. If there are heavy blocks of moving ice, we recommend removing the dock for the winter to prevent structural damage.
For a stable walking platform, gangway, or finger pier, we recommend a minimum width of three cubes. This design provides balanced buoyancy and supports weight easily, ensuring a stable walk-on feel.
Yes. The cubes draw only 2 to 4 inches of water when unloaded. The critical measurement is having enough depth at the edge for boats to back off during low tide without bottoming out.
